[ovs-build] Broken: ovn-org/ovn#380 (branch-20.06 - edc8b8f)

Travis CI builds at travis-ci.org
Wed Aug 26 14:25:01 UTC 2020


Build Update for ovn-org/ovn
-------------------------------------

Build: #380
Status: Broken

Duration: 21 mins and 44 secs
Commit: edc8b8f (branch-20.06)
Author: Numan Siddique
Message: Fix ovn-controller crash when a lport of type 'virtual' is deleted.

The below bt is seen when a lport of type 'virtual' is deleted.

(gdb) bt
0x00001470c0708655 in __strlen_avx2 () from /lib64/libc.so.6
0x0000563340037449 in hash_string (basis=0, s=s at entry=0x0) at lib/hash.h:342
hash_name (name=name at entry=0x0) at lib/shash.c:28
0x0000563340037a76 in shash_find (sh=0x5633407bb260, name=0x0) at lib/shash.c:231
0x0000563340037b7d in shash_find_data (sh=<optimized out>, name=<optimized out>) at lib/shash.c:245
0x000056333ff71151 in local_binding_find (name=<optimized out>, local_bindings=<optimized out>) at controller/binding.h:108
get_lbinding_for_lport (b_ctx_out=0x7fff616745b0, lport_type=<optimized out>, pb=0x56334314d630) at controller/binding.c:1960
handle_deleted_vif_lport (b_ctx_in=0x7fff61674600, b_ctx_in=0x7fff61674600, b_ctx_out=0x7fff616745b0, lport_type=<optimized out>, pb=0x56334314d630) at controller/binding.c:1979
binding_handle_port_binding_changes (b_ctx_in=b_ctx_in at entry=0x7fff61674600, b_ctx_out=b_ctx_out at entry=0x7fff616745b0) at controller/binding.c:2087
0x000056333ff8e208 in runtime_data_sb_port_binding_handler (node=0x7fff616759f0, data=0x5633407bb240) at controller/ovn-controller.c:1325
0x000056333ffa6de3 in engine_compute (recompute_allowed=<optimized out>, node=<optimized out>) at lib/inc-proc-eng.c:306
...
...

Fixes: 354bdba51ab("ovn-controller: I-P for SB port binding and OVS interface in runtime_data.")
Acked-by: Mark Michelson <mmichels at redhat.com>
Signed-off-by: Numan Siddique <numans at ovn.org>

(cherry-picked from master commit 51fea73f0e09a1e670b8b7ca52819963bfa29c7e)

View the changeset: https://github.com/ovn-org/ovn/compare/8cd56feadbc8...edc8b8ffdfd4

View the full build log and details: https://travis-ci.org/github/ovn-org/ovn/builds/721349592?utm_medium=notification&utm_source=email


--

You can unsubscribe from build emails from the ovn-org/ovn repository going to https://travis-ci.org/account/preferences/unsubscribe?repository=24187664&utm_medium=notification&utm_source=email.
Or unsubscribe from *all* email updating your settings at https://travis-ci.org/account/preferences/unsubscribe?utm_medium=notification&utm_source=email.
Or configure specific recipients for build notifications in your .travis.yml file. See https://docs.travis-ci.com/user/notifications.

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.openvswitch.org/pipermail/ovs-build/attachments/20200826/d2166c51/attachment-0001.html>


More information about the build mailing list